Following FOWT 2024 edition which brought … WebJun 7, 2024 · Floating wind uses the same turbines as conventional ‘seabed-fixed’ offshore wind but they are deployed on top of floating structures that are secured to the seabed with mooring lines and anchors. Electricity is transmitted to shore via subsea cables. This technology opens up the possibility of deploying offshore wind projects in regions ...

WebTechnology Floating Offshore Wind Floating Offshore Wind Capturing energy from offshore wind using floating foundations. Offshore wind energy technologies harness kinetic energy from the wind to generate energy and transport that energy back to shore via a subsea export cable.
